Fatal Incident Summary
Offender: No Info
Location: GA   USA   Tue. Dec. 29, 1998
Summary: Officer Crumley was killed when his patrol car struck a utility pole as he was responding to assist another officer. The second officer had been left with three juvenile car thief suspects when other units on the scene left to assist in another car chase.

When the other units left several adults appeared and began to argue with the officer, who then requested assistance. Officer Crumley was responding from approximately a quarter mile away. He was travelling at a high rate of speed and, as he crested a hill, another vehicle pulled out 400 yards in front of him. He swerved to avoid the vehicle and struck the utility pole, cracking it in half. The driver of the second vehicle, who was driving drunk, was arrested later in the night. Officer Crumley was wearing his seat-belt and his airbag deployed but impact was so great that he still suffered fatal injuries.

Officer Crumley had served with the agency since August 1997. He is survived by his wife and one child.
